Not the best, but not the worst dishwasher
on June 24, 2025
Posted by: Rudy25
from Fram, MA
[This review was collected as part of a promotion.] This is a step back from the previous design. Addition of the third shelf resulted in loss of function. Now I cannot use the dishwasher for about 15% of items, which are too large. There is no good holding of mugs and glasses - they go on their sides and roll because of lack of positioning frames. I do not have the galsses they use in photoshops; mine just do not fit that way. And in the photoshops they use racks with older style vertical pins (which are practical). The new spacing in the lower rack limits the sizes of dishes and their number that can be inserted. What is completely ridiculous is the number of positions for utencils - about 10 times more than dishes (they eat space both in the 1st and 3rd racks). And the manual is completely useless. If they were too lazy to write down the meaning of the buttons and the proper way to use them, at least insert the links to videos made by other frustrated users (this is how I learned that the 3rd rack has its own jets). Unfortunately, I have no choice because this is only one 21 inch-deep model left on the market. If my previous dishwasher (did not fall apart (also Kitchen Aid, required 3 repairs), I would not bother. However, if I forget that I need now use it twice more often and need to wash many items now by hand, the washing it does is excellent.
No, I would not recommend this to a friend.
